Rain gutters are channels installed along the edges of roofing systems to collect and redirect rains far from a building's foundation. Their main function is to manage rainwater, preventing home damage brought on by water pooling at the base of homes. Correctly working gutters direct this water into downspouts that cause safe drainage areas, protecting the structure from potential problems such as flooding, decomposing wood, and insect problems.

A: It's suggested to clean your gutters at least twice a year-- when in the spring and as soon as in the fall. However, if you reside in a location with heavy foliage, more regular cleanings might be required.
Q: Can I install rain gutters myself?
A: While DIY installation is possible, it needs some woodworking abilities and tools. Lots of homeowners prefer hiring professionals to ensure proper installation and functionality.
Q: What type of gutter is best for my home?
A: The best kind of gutter depends upon your specific requirements, architectural design, and budget. K-style gutters are popular for their capacity and modern-day appearance, while half-round gutters match more standard styles.
Q: What materials last the longest?
A: Copper gutters are understood for their resilience, lasting as much as 50 years or more. If properly maintained, aluminum gutters can likewise last upwards of 20 years.
